Analogue Solutions Ample Desktop Synthesizer


video upload by Analogue Solutions

"Ample combines the best elements of several of our recent products.

-The sound elements of Fusebox
-Jack patch points of Concussor Eurorack
-Patch pin matrix of Vostok
-Echo from Dr Strangelove
-Sequencer and CV touch pads of Generator

It shares all this yet still has its own sound!

Ample can be as complex or as simple as you want it to be

We have given this synth a large and diverse number of controls, that alongside the patch sockets, will give even the best and most experienced synthesists endless possibilities.

We have presented the controls in a user-friendly and familiar synth layout that, together with this manual and other resources, enables even a new user to get great sounds.

SYNTH – PERCUSSION – AUDIO PROCESSOR

Ample is a compact analogue synthesizer. Analogue - as in really analogue. Aside from the MIDI chip (which has to be digital), everything else is totally analogue using real transistors and op-amps. There are no CPU stabilised and quantised circuits, no DCOs, no digital LFOs and no digital EGs, as found on other so-called analogue synths. The circuitry is based on designs dating back to the mid-1970s. So Ample has a genuine old sound."

"In this video I patched together 2 Generators to a single Polymath, Generator 1 is playing an Arp, Gen 2 some accompaniment. Each is providing their own different modulation. I can transpose Generator 1 from Generator 2 and visa versa. This gives a 32 step loop which can be auto and live transposed. Sounds mean!!!! :)"

Analogue Solutions Fusebox X Synthesizer Now Available! (Teaser 2) #shorts


video upload by Analogue Solutions

"πŸ‘‰The newest incarnation of the legendary and award-winning Fusebox synthesizer (Fusebox X) is here! πŸ”₯ All sounds in this teaser (and from Teaser 1) are from the Fusebox X synth.

We'll be dropping a couple of teaser videos while the sound demos are being assembled. The sounds in this teaser were all created with the Fusebox X.

AS has received many requests for a Fusebox v2 and we are now proud to announce the best Fusebox yet. Fusebox is now tri-phonic!

LIMITED NUMBERS ARE AVAILABLE NOW!

Major Additions / Differences:

-Tri-phonic mode (3-note poly)!
-More Jacks! Some rocker switches were replaced with jack sockets for more patchability
-The Interval Generator and Patternator pots were replaced with precision type
-440Hz tuner tone
-Interval Generator clock input - allows automatic transposition in a variety of ways
-Bar1 / Note0 trigger outputs - versatile alternative ways to trigger the Patternator and Interval Generator
-Arpeggiator replaced with mini step sequencer
-Many internal performance tweaks"

RSF Kobol Expander II Analogue Analog Modular Synth

Note: Auction links are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.
via this auction

"RSF Kobol Expander II, an ideal partner for your RSF Kobol Expander but also just as easily integrated into a vintage modular or semi-modular synth system such as those from ARP, Moog, EMS, Roland, etc as well as modern modular synthesiser systems from the likes of MOTM, Synthesizers.com, Analogue Systems, Analogue Solutions, Doepfer, & all the Eurorack variety...

These Expander systems were made by Ruben & Serge Fernandez of the RSF Synthesizer Company in France from 1979-81. It uses an SSM 2050 chip for the envelope generator as well as other rare IC's from that era alongside analogue circuit design.

Certainly vintage, it seems the Fernandez brothers were inspired by the Moog & Oberheim synths of the day but as the vintage synth crew know all too well, RSF instruments had a character all of their own, with some unique features that allow for amazing flexibility, especially on the Expanders, thanks mainly to extensive Control Voltage (CV) implementation for all the modules within the unit, as evidenced by the number of jack sockets around the edges- 40 in total. (Note these are for 1/4" jacks & have been cleaned.)

There were only around 200 of these synth Expanders made so certainly a VERY RARE item.

Effectively 10 analogue synth expander modules housed in a 4U 19" rack. (Not including the multiples.)

Contains the following modules:

1 Ring Modulator
1 ADSR envelope
1 VCA
1 LFO
1 Mixer (3 Inputs & 1 Output)
1 Sample & Hold (S&H)
1 Noise Generator
1 Voltage processor
1 Gate Delay
1 Envelope Follower
2 Multiple Jack Groups (One group of 4, one group of 3)"

Analogue Solutions Red Square Patchable Synthesizer Version 3 SN 3733

Note: Auction links are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.

via this auction - learn how to sell on eBay here

"Analogue Solutions Red Square semi modular, patchable synthesizer. This is the newest Version 3 model. 2 VCOs, VCF, Midi to CV, LFO, 1/4 inch jacks...

From the manual:

Brief Overview of the Red Square:
Red Square is a patchable analogue monosynth that can also processor. It has some of the advantages of a modular synth (re-external control, external signal routing) and advantages of a pre-(easy to use, instant sound, tidy front panel). Its 1/4" jacks sockets integrated into a studio just like any synth or processor.
Note; all voltage ranges quoted are approximate.

VCO1
Glide, sync in, triangle out, saw out, square out, sub oscillator
VCO2
Glide, triangle out, saw out, square out
Square 0 to 7v
Saw 0 to 5v
Triangle 0 to 6v
VCF
Low pass filter, cut-off CV, Q CV, cross modulation from VCO1, modulation
VCA
Mode switch, CV control
EG1
AR envelope with switchable sustain/release
Range -7v to +7v
EG2
Full ADSR envelope with normal or inverted output
Range -7 to +7v
VC LFO
Speed CV, saw, inverse saw, square and triangle outputs
Saw / Inverted Saw 0 to 8v
Triangle -8V to +8V
Square 0 to 8v
Sample and Hold
Lag control
Noise Generator
White noise
Ring Modulation

MIDI to CV Converter
16 bit high resolution with auxiliary controller CV output
Headphone output

Multiples:
2x 4 ways
1x 5 way
Many other features.

Rotary controls: 31
Push button: 1
Switches
3 push pull
2 slide
1 momentary
LEDs: 4

Jack sockets (6.35mm, mono - 1 is stereo); 52

Rugged steel and aluminum construction

Dimensions:
5U/5HE (222mm high).
Width (not inc. ears): 435mm. (inc. ears) 483mm.
Depth: 145mm
Weight: 5.5Kg
Power: 230V or 115V (switchable), IEC socket, 2x Fuses
Accessories: Manual, IEC power lead, patch leads"

Funkstar De Luxe vlog - 24.06.2010: Knob tweaking on my Analogue Solutions Telemark

Uploaded by deluxefunkstar on Jun 24, 2010

"I love this little beast of a synth - analogue and so flexible.
In this patch the LFO is triggering the Envelope Generator and the VCO1 is set at a very low pitch acting as a second LFO modulating the filter and VCO2. No sequencer - no effects - only the Telemark."
